Hallo Jens, hallo Leute, Am Freitag, 15. März 2002 13:16 schrieb Jens Wolfgarten:
Ich würde gerne ein lokales Verzeichnis mit einem per FTP erreichbaren Verzeichnis abgleichen. Allerdings soll das lokale Verzeichnis der Master sein, so daß das Tool mirror nicht in Frage kommt, da es nur ziehen kann (IIRC). Rsync kommt ebenfalls nicht in Frage, da, wie gesagt, nur FTP zur Verfügung steht.
Außerdem muß das ganze Skript- bzw. Cron-fähig sein, d.h. keine PW Eingabe erfordern.
Kennt jemand ein solches Tool, was auch zuverlässig funktioniert?
Wenn Du die online-Version Deiner Seite zusätzlich noch auf der Festplatte liegen hast, kann Dir geholfen werden. Bei mir sieht das so aus: ~/website/online -> enthält die Seite so, wie sie gerade online ist ~/website/in-process -> daran wird gearbeitet/gebastelt Dann rufe ich mein diffdirs-Script [1] auf: diffdirs ~/website/online ~/website/in-process ~/website/update Dann steht in ~/website/update alles, was neu oder geändert ist. Gelöschte Dateien werden auf der Konsole aufgelistet (wie soll ich "nichts" in ein Verzeichnis kopieren? ;-) Anschließend kannst Du scriptgesteuert ~/website/update hochladen und, wenn alles funktioniert hat, per cp -R nach ~/website/online verschieben und ~/website/update wieder löschen. Da ich den Upload immer von Hand mache, kann ich Dir dabei leider nicht weiterhelfen. Vielleicht hilft Dir ja man ftp weiter. Gruß Christian Boltz [1] http://tux.boltz.de.vu -> linux -> diffdirs (da sollte ich wirklich mal eine Seite außenrum bauen, dient bisher nur als Dateiablage) -- Registrierter Linux-Nutzer #239431 Linux - life is too short for reboots.